Electronic vs. Mechanical
When it comes to adapters, you’ll have the choice between electronic and mechanical models. Electronic adapters are more advanced and can communicate with your camera, providing features such as autofocus and aperture control. These adapters are ideal for photographers who want to use their Canon lenses with all the features and functionality of their Sony camera. Mechanical adapters, on the other hand, are simpler and provide a basic connection between your lens and camera. These adapters are ideal for photographers who want a more straightforward and affordable solution.
Electronic adapters are generally more expensive than mechanical adapters, but they offer more features and functionality. They can provide faster and more accurate autofocus, as well as aperture control and image stabilization. Some electronic adapters may also have additional features, such as focus peaking and zebras, so it’s worth considering what features are important to you. Mechanical adapters, on the other hand, are more basic and provide a simple connection between your lens and camera. They may not offer all the features and functionality of electronic adapters, but they are often more affordable and can still provide great results. By choosing the right type of adapter, you can get the most out of your Canon lens and Sony camera.

Are there any potential drawbacks or limitations to using adapters for Canon lenses on Sony cameras?
While adapters can be a great way to use Canon lenses on Sony cameras, there are some potential drawbacks and limitations to be aware of. One of the main limitations is that some adapters may not support all of the features of your Canon lens, such as autofocus or image stabilization. You may also experience a slight decrease in autofocus speed or accuracy, although this can often be mitigated by using a high-quality adapter.
Another potential drawback is that using an adapter can add bulk and weight to your camera, which can be a consideration for photographers who are used to working with smaller or more compact gear. Additionally, some adapters may require you to manually adjust settings such as aperture or focus, which can be a bit more cumbersome than using a native Sony lens. However, for many photographers, the benefits of using adapters far outweigh the limitations, and with a little practice and patience, you can get stunning photos from your Canon lens and Sony camera combination.
